About the Professor

I believe that all students can succeed in higher education. My role is to mentor and point students in the right direction in order for success to become a reality.

I was a student of Foothill College (our sister school) where I received an AA in Speech Communication. I then transferred to San Jose State University (SJSU) where I received a BA in Psychology and continued school there through the Master's program for Experimental Psychology. During my schooling at SJSU, I worked at NASA Ames Research Center where I conducted and completed my graduate thesis on prospective memory (everyday memory) as it relates to flight safety. I then conducted research for the space program looking at the factors that make teams cohesive. I began teaching here at DeAnza College in the Winter of 2006 under the chair of the psychology depatment, Dr. Ramskov. I am currently teaching Psychology 1 and Psychology 8 on Tues./Thur. evenings
